Warning Signs You Need Floodwater Removal

Ignoring floodwater removal can lead to costly repairs and even health hazards. Here are some warning signs that you need our services:

Musty Odors That Won’t Go Away

Strong, unpleasant odors can show the presence of mold and bacteria. If you notice musty smells in your home,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age.

Water Stains on Walls and Ceilings

Water stains can be a sign of hidden water damage. If you notice water stains on your walls or ceilings, it’s crucial to investigate further to prevent costly repairs.

Warped or Buckled Flooring

Warped or buckled flooring can show that the subfloor has been damaged by water. If you notice this type of damage, it’s essential to call us immediately.

Discoloration or Staining on Furniture

Water damage can cause discoloration or staining on furniture and other household items. If you notice this type of damage, it’s essential to act quickly to prevent further damage.

Unusual Sounds or Squeaks

Unusual sounds or squeaks can show that the structure of your home has been compromised by water damage. If you notice this type of noise, it’s essential to investigate further.

Visible Water Damage on Windows and Doors

Visible water damage on windows and doors can show that the surrounding area has been affected by water. If you notice this type of damage, it’s essential to act quickly.

Floodwater Removal Cost in Greenbelt, MD

The cost of floodwater removal can vary depending on the severity, size of the affected area, and local conditions in Greenbelt, MD. Here are some estimated price ranges for different aspects of the service:

Service Typical Price Range What Affects Cost
Water extraction $500 – $2,500 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ed
Drying and dehumidification $1,000 – $5,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ed
Sanitizing and disinfecting $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ed
Restoration and reconstruction $2,000 – $10,000 Size of affected area, type of materials needed
Equipment rental $500 – $2,000 Size of affected area, type of equipment needed
Travel and labor costs $500 – $2,000 Distance from our location, complexity of job

Q: How do I prevent floodwater damage in the future?

A: To prevent floodwater damage, it’s essential to take steps to protect your home from water damage. This includes installing a sump pump, checking your gutters and downspouts regularly, and keeping an eye out for signs of water damage.
